Help your teen unlock social confidence in just a few weeks, without feeling overwhelmed or out of place.

Do you worry about your teen struggling with social anxiety and self-esteem issues? Have you found them hesitant to join conversations or make new friends due to the fear of judgment? Are you looking for a resource that empowers your teen to embrace their unique identity while thriving in social settings?

Many parents face these same concerns about their teenagers navigating the complex social dynamics of adolescence. With the right guidance, your teen can learn to overcome social challenges and develop confidence that will benefit them for a lifetime. This guide is designed to help teens navigate adolescence with confidence.

Here’s just a glimpse of what’s inside this transformative resource:

  • The 7 secrets to mastering social skills that every teen needs to know
  • How to become more assertive in social settings
  • 7 simple steps to build self-confidence and self-esteem
  • Practical exercises around managing peer pressure and how to say "no" confidently
  • How to tackle social anxiety with proven techniques for a calmer mind
  • The truth about negative self-talk and how to stop it from sabotaging success
  • Tips on effective active listening and communication skills for meaningful interactions
  • How to gracefully handle rejection and criticism, without compromising self-worth
  • Channels for better understanding and practicing empathy and emotional intelligence
  • How to initiate and sustain riveting, fear-free conversations
  • Guided self-reflection exercises that promote personal insight and emotional awareness and more!

Can a book truly help your teen improve their social skills? Combining engaging storytelling with actionable exercises ensure these strategies are readily embraced by young listeners.

This guide is tailored to today's teens—filled with content that addresses their unique challenges, and motivates transformative change
